A sustained, large-scale brute-force credential campaign is ongoing that uses roughly 2.8 million daily source IPs—likely botnets or residential proxy networks—to attempt logins against internet-exposed edge/security appliances (firewalls, VPNs, gateways) across many vendors and geographies; monitoring by Shadowserver shows widespread distribution and high scale, and the report recommends stronger passwords, MFA, allowlists, disabling web admin interfaces, and timely firmware updates.
